Basic Information:
For the Dogs...
*No previous herding or obedience training necessary
*Testing is done in a safe environment (no long-lines, whips, fiberglass stock sticks or wooden crooks will be used), but those with soft feet can/may tear pads (something to consider if planning to show or trial in the near future)
*Upon evidence of herding instinct each participant will receive a Herding Instinct Certificate with his/her name on it
*Dogs need to wear snug-fitting collars (choke, fur-saver, pinch, leather/fabric buckle) that they can't slip out of easily
*No age minimum or maximum
*There is plenty of water and shade available for dogs as well as an off leash field to run in (for well socialized dogs...dog aggressive dogs are not welcome in the field)
For the humans...
*No age minimum or maximum (the testers do the work anyway :-)
*Don't wear flip-flops, open toed shoes or sandals
*There are covered areas, but please dress for the weather (i.e. bring warm clothes, rain gear, etc)
*There is a soda machine available on site
